Drolet Deco II Wood Stove (DB03205)

A Tall, Modern EPA-Certified Wood Stove with Under-Stove Storage

A sleek version of the traditional wood stove, the Drolet Deco II heats 500–1,800 ft² with up to 65,000 BTU/h, standing out with its modern design, higher-than-average height, and storage space under the appliance.

Key Features

  • Recommended heating area of 500–1,800 ft² with up to 65,000 BTU/h maximum heat output
  • EPA 2020 certified non-catalytic combustion at 2.4 g/h particulate emissions
  • 1.86 ft³ overall firebox accepting logs up to 18" with up to 7 hours of burn time
  • Higher-than-average 36 5/8" profile with storage space under the appliance
  • Heavy duty 5/16" steel top reinforced with a stainless steel heat shield
  • Glass airwash system for a cleaner view of the flames
  • Included pedestal with ash drawer, top air deflector, ash lip, and air damper

Product Features

Modern Design with Elevated Height

Standing 36 5/8" tall on its pedestal, the Deco II brings a contemporary, straight-lined profile to wood heating, raising the firebox to a comfortable loading height while keeping a compact 23 7/8" x 23" footprint.

Integrated Under-Stove Storage

The open space under the appliance provides convenient storage for a small supply of firewood, keeping it organized and close at hand.

Medium-Size Zone Heating Performance

Rated for 500 to 1,800 ft² with a maximum heat output of 65,000 BTU/h, the Deco II suits living rooms, open-concept areas, and homes seeking dependable supplemental wood heat.

EPA 2020 Certified Clean Combustion

This non-catalytic stove is EPA 2020 approved with an average particulate emission rate of 2.4 g/h, supported by a stainless steel secondary-air system for cleaner, more complete burns.

East-West Firebox with 18" Log Capacity

The 19 5/8" wide firebox loads over its width and accepts logs up to 18", delivering up to 7 hours of burn time from a single load.

Pedestal Base with Ash Drawer

The included pedestal integrates an ash drawer for simpler cleanup, and the glass airwash system helps keep the ceramic glass clearer for a better view of the fire.

Certified Installation Versatility

The Deco II is certified for alcove installation and for mobile homes when equipped with a fresh air intake, installed according to the manufacturer's instructions, and an optional blower can be added for increased air circulation.

Product Specifications

Appliance Performance

Specification Value
Fuel Type Dry cordwood (16" recommended)
Recommended Heating Area 500 – 1,800 ft²
Overall Firebox Volume 1.86 ft³
EPA Loading Volume 1.44 ft³
Maximum Burn Time 7 h
Maximum Heat Output – Dry Cordwood 65,000 BTU/h (19 kW)
Minimum Overall Heat Output Rate 9,800 BTU/h (2.87 kW)
Maximum Overall Heat Output Rate 52,200 BTU/h (15.3 kW)
Average Overall Efficiency – Dry Cordwood (HHV) 68%
Average Overall Efficiency – Dry Cordwood (LHV) 73%
Optimum Efficiency 76%
Optimum Heat Transfer Efficiency 75%
Average Particulate Emission Rate 2.4 g/h
Average CO Output 103 g/h

 

General Features

Feature Specification
Size Category Medium
Combustion Technology Non-catalytic
High-Efficiency Certified Appliance Yes, EPA 2020 approved
Premium Quality Blower (CFM) Optional
Stainless Steel Secondary-Air System Yes
Door Type Single, glass with cast iron frame
Glass Type Ceramic glass
Glass Surface (W x H) 15 3/4" x 9 3/4"
Steel Thickness – Body 3/16"
Steel Thickness – Top 5/16"
Log Positioning Loading over width
Maximum Log Length 18"
Firebox Lined with Refractory Bricks Yes
Baffle Type High quality vermiculite
Warranty Limited lifetime

 

Dimensions and Weight

Measurement Size
Overall Width 23 7/8"
Overall Height 36 5/8"
Overall Depth 23"
Door Opening (Width) 17 1/4"
Door Opening (Height) 8"
Firebox Size (Width) 19 5/8"
Firebox Size (Height) 11 7/8"
Firebox Size (Depth) 13 1/2"
Shipping Weight 321 lb (146 kg)

 

Venting and Chimney Requirements

Specification Requirement
Flue Outlet Diameter 6"
Distance – Center of Flue Outlet to Back of Unit 7 1/2"
Distance – Center of Flue Outlet to Side of Unit 12"
Recommended Chimney Diameter 6"
Type of Chimney CAN/ULC S629, UL 103 HT (2100 °F)
Minimum Chimney Height 12'

 

Certifications and Installation

Category Standard
Certified According to Applicable Standards By an accredited laboratory (CAN/USA)
Canadian Standard (Emissions) CSA B415.1-10
USA Standard (Emissions) EPA
Canadian Standard (Safety) ULC S627
USA Standard (Safety) UL 1482, UL 737
Mobile Home Approved Yes, with fresh air intake
Alcove Installation Approved Yes

 

Minimum Clearances to Combustibles*

Location Canada (Single Wall / Double Wall) USA (Single Wall / Double Wall)
Back Wall 14 1/2" / 7 1/2" 13" / 7 1/2"
Corner 12" / 12" 12" / 12"
Side Wall 16" / 16" 15" / 15"
Base of the Unit to Ceiling** 84" / 84" 84" / 84"

*The certification label on the appliance and the current installation manual supersede published dimensions and clearances. Always follow the manufacturer’s installation instructions and applicable local codes.

**Some appliances have been tested with a low ceiling; refer to the installation manual before setting up the unit.

Manufacturer Notes

  • Recommended heating area and maximum burn time may vary with location in the home, chimney draft, heat loss factors, climate, fuel type, and other variables.
  • Maximum heat output (dry cordwood) is based on a loading density of 15–20 lb/ft³; other performance figures are based on the standard test fuel load of 7–12 lb/ft³ at 19–25% moisture content.
  • Efficiency values are measured per the CSA B415.1-10 stack loss method; optimum heat transfer efficiency reflects the low burn rate (HHV).
  • Any installation must be done according to the data and drawings detailed in the owner’s manual.

About the Manufacturer

Who Is Drolet?

Drolet is a Canadian hearth manufacturer whose history dates back to 1875, when François-Xavier Drolet opened his first workshop in Quebec. Today the brand produces wood stoves, fireplace inserts, pellet stoves, furnaces, and cookstoves recognized for durability and practical heating performance.

Performance and Certification Focus

Drolet appliances are designed to meet demanding environmental and industry standards, with current wood-burning models certified to EPA 2020 emissions requirements and tested by accredited laboratories for use in both the United States and Canada.
